#d99868 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d99868 is composed of 85.1% red, 59.6%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30% magenta, 52.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 25.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 62.9%. #d99868 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#b33100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d99868 color description : Soft orange.
#d99868 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d99868 has RGB values of R:217, G:152,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.52,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14260328.

Shades and Tints of #d99868
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d99868
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a09b is the less saturated color, while #fd9344 is the most saturated one.
